Design and Packaging: Communicating Value Through Eyelash-Centric Products
In the highly competitive beauty market, where products often share similar functional benefits, design and packaging become paramount in communicating a brand’s identity, values, and perceived quality. For eyelash-related products, these elements are crucial in shaping consumer perception and influencing purchasing decisions.
Visual Cues and Consumer Perception
The visual presentation of a mascara tube, a lash serum bottle, or a false lash tray is an integral part of its brand story. High-end brands often opt for sleek, minimalist designs with metallic accents and sophisticated fonts, immediately conveying luxury and exclusivity. This “purpose” is to attract consumers who value prestige and are willing to pay a premium. Conversely, mass-market brands might use vibrant colors, playful graphics, and practical packaging to appeal to a younger demographic seeking fun and accessibility. The shape, texture, and weight of the packaging contribute to the overall tactile experience, reinforcing the brand’s message. A sturdy, heavy mascara tube might suggest a high-quality, long-lasting product, while a lightweight, eco-friendly package could communicate a brand’s commitment to sustainability. These subtle visual and tactile cues are deliberately designed to align with the brand’s overarching identity and target audience, guiding consumer perception before the product is even opened.

Virality and Brand Amplification Through Lash Trends
Eyelash trends — from “wispy lashes” to “mega volume” or “natural lifts” — frequently go viral across platforms like TikTok and Instagram, driving significant brand amplification. When a particular lash style or product gains traction through user-generated content, it creates a powerful ripple effect. Brands strategically partner with influencers or launch campaigns designed to ignite these trends, understanding that the visual appeal of enhanced eyelashes makes for highly shareable and engaging content. The “purpose” of this digital strategy is to achieve widespread organic reach and generate buzz around specific products or techniques. The visual transformation offered by a new lash look is inherently captivating, making it an ideal subject for short-form video content and before-and-after imagery, effectively turning individual eyelashes into powerful marketing vehicles that propel brand awareness and sales at an unprecedented speed.
